The weeks are flying by I find myself desperately trying to get ahead as I know the festive season can be quite frantic.  This year I wanted to make more than a card for my kids so each of them will receive an album filled with photos of them from last Christmas.  Having 4 kids it is quite an undertaking but I know how much they enjoy looking at all the albums I make so it really is a labour of love!
For this album, for one of my boys, I just had to use this cutie!  He is Whimsy Stamps Lil Jack and Bobbins Christmas by Elisabeth Bell. he was coloured as always with Prismacolor pencils. He is so adorable, I am going to be using him a lot!   Also from Whimsy, the die that I am using on just about every Christmas creation, the Holly and Berries die. It is the perfect embellishment for any bare corner, I love it!
Other supplies are paper by My Minds Eye, Enamel dots by My Minds Eye and Teresa Collins, Tim Holtz picture wheel die and recollections album blank.
